MORAL AND OTHER REASONS: Maggie Gallagher replies to Mark Miller

[Note: Mark Miller, not Mark Barton. --Eve]

Just a side note. Mark says objections to SSM and polygamy are primarily "moral," not really rooted in the welfare of children or getting mothers and fathers for kids. I know many people use the word "moral" in this fashion, but I can't really grok it: A moral objection is one for which you can offer no explanation.

I myself consider concern for the welfare of children to be a moral issue. "Morality" is about what is good, including how you value and order complex goods.
